Two men dispossess gold merchant of N6M golden chains, rings in Ogun


Two suspected armed robbers, Jerry Chuckwedu aged 23 years and Tomiwa Olawale aged 22, were on Monday,  March 29 arrested by men of Ogun State Police Command, for robbing a gold merchant of golden chains and rings valued at six million naira at gun point.

Açcording to statement from the Spokesman of the state police command, DSP Abimbola Oyeyemi on Wednesday, Jerry and Tomiwa were arrested after their victim, Abubakar Hassan reported the incident at Ogijo divisional headquarters of the Nigeria Police.

Abubakar reported that his brother sent him from Idi Araba in Mushin Lagos State to deliver some gold chains and rings worth six million naira to his customer at Igbo Olomu area of Isawo. 

He stated further that, when he got to Isawo, the said customer who was already waiting for him, picked him on motorcycle and took him to a deserted area, where three others were met and they dispossessed him of the jewelries on gun point after beaten him mercilessly.

Upon the report, the DPO Ogijo division, CSP Muhammed Suleiman Baba was said to have quickly led his detectives to the scene, and the entire area was thoroughly combed.

Their efforts were said to have yielded positive result when two amongst the gang were arrested while others escaped with their arms.

Three golden rings valued at three million, one hundred and twenty one thousand seven hundred naira (3,121,700) was recovered from them.

Meanwhile, the commissioner of Police, CP Edward Awolowo Ajogun has ordered the transfer of the suspects to state criminal investigation and intelligence department for discreet investigation. He also directed that the fleeing members of the gang must be hunted for and brought to book.
